You are viewing a plain text version of this content. The canonical link for it is here.
Posted to commits@superset.apache.org by be...@apache.org on 2018/09/05 01:08:04 UTC

[incubator-superset] branch master updated: bug: don't show query overlay when panning mapbox maps (#5814)

This is an automated email from the ASF dual-hosted git repository.

beto pushed a commit to branch master
in repository https://gitbox.apache.org/repos/asf/incubator-superset.git


The following commit(s) were added to refs/heads/master by this push:
     new a411516  bug: don't show query overlay when panning mapbox maps (#5814)
a411516 is described below

commit a411516ff57c73c5dfca41838ed84928dc713041
Author: Christine Chambers <ch...@gmail.com>
AuthorDate: Tue Sep 4 18:08:00 2018 -0700

    bug: don't show query overlay when panning mapbox maps (#5814)
    
    * bug: don't show query overlay when panning mapbox maps
    
    Since we don't want to prompt user to rerun query every time they pan a map, prevent the query overlay from showing by setting dontRefreshOnChange for viewport_latitude and viewport_longitude controls.
    
    * Prevent query overlay on viewport zoom also.
---
 superset/assets/src/explore/controls.jsx | 6 ++++++
 1 file changed, 6 insertions(+)

diff --git a/superset/assets/src/explore/controls.jsx b/superset/assets/src/explore/controls.jsx
index cb46684..8c063a7 100644
--- a/superset/assets/src/explore/controls.jsx
+++ b/superset/assets/src/explore/controls.jsx
@@ -1806,6 +1806,8 @@ export const controls = {
     default: 11,
     description: t('Zoom level of the map'),
     places: 8,
+    // Viewport zoom shouldn't prompt user to re-run query
+    dontRefreshOnChange: true,
   },
 
   viewport_latitude: {
@@ -1815,6 +1817,8 @@ export const controls = {
     isFloat: true,
     description: t('Latitude of default viewport'),
     places: 8,
+    // Viewport latitude changes shouldn't prompt user to re-run query
+    dontRefreshOnChange: true,
   },
 
   viewport_longitude: {
@@ -1824,6 +1828,8 @@ export const controls = {
     isFloat: true,
     description: t('Longitude of default viewport'),
     places: 8,
+    // Viewport longitude changes shouldn't prompt user to re-run query
+    dontRefreshOnChange: true,
   },
 
   render_while_dragging: {